From mboxrd@z Thu Jan 1 00:00:00 1970 From: elfring@users.sourceforge.net (SF Markus Elfring) Date: Sat, 22 Apr 2017 23:24:23 +0200 Subject: [PATCH 1/2] dmaengine: s3c24xx: Use devm_kcalloc() in s3c24xx_dma_probe() In-Reply-To: <930f0a6c-bc5c-3d01-6814-563780fc90ef@users.sourceforge.net> References: <930f0a6c-bc5c-3d01-6814-563780fc90ef@users.sourceforge.net> Message-ID: <9c10b823-f49b-8c73-2bf8-0fd2b0ba0231@users.sourceforge.net> To: linux-arm-kernel@lists.infradead.org List-Id: linux-arm-kernel.lists.infradead.org From: Markus Elfring Date: Sat, 22 Apr 2017 23:00:23 +0200 * A multiplication for the size determination of a memory allocation indicated that an array data structure should be processed. Thus use the corresponding function "devm_kcalloc". * Replace the specification of a data structure by a pointer dereference to make the corresponding size determination a bit safer according to the Linux coding style convention. Signed-off-by: Markus Elfring --- drivers/dma/s3c24xx-dma.c | 8 ++++---- 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-) diff --git a/drivers/dma/s3c24xx-dma.c b/drivers/dma/s3c24xx-dma.c index f04c4702d98b..967229829683 100644 --- a/drivers/dma/s3c24xx-dma.c +++ b/drivers/dma/s3c24xx-dma.c @@ -1216,10 +1216,10 @@ static int s3c24xx_dma_probe(struct platform_device *pdev) if (IS_ERR(s3cdma->base)) return PTR_ERR(s3cdma->base); - s3cdma->phy_chans = devm_kzalloc(&pdev->dev, - sizeof(struct s3c24xx_dma_phy) * - pdata->num_phy_channels, - GFP_KERNEL); + s3cdma->phy_chans = devm_kcalloc(&pdev->dev, + pdata->num_phy_channels, + sizeof(*s3cdma->phy_chans), + GFP_KERNEL); if (!s3cdma->phy_chans) return -ENOMEM; -- 2.12.2
